这两种策略的优点和缺点是什么?
对于一个拥有数千页的大型网站,十分之一的附加模块,数千名具有不同权限的编辑器,是否可以考虑采用单片方法?
它是否可用且可维护,足够灵活?
是否有一些用户案例可以读取这两种策略?
答案 0 :(得分:1)
如果您要使用具有不同体系结构,不同数据库和不同用户的多个站点,请使用多站点。
Drupal已经构建为处理数千个页面(节点),用户数量也相同。不同的权限可能有点乏味,但是,你可以做到。您可以使用Field Permissions模块获得更具体的权限。
至于可持续性,这取决于你如何建立它。如果您要将网站构建到Drupal Best Practices,任何Drupal开发人员都可以选择并运行它。如果您执行任何自定义操作,请确保已完整记录并正确实施,以便最大限度地减少出错的空间。
您可以在Drupal on Drupal.org's Case studies page中查看案例研究。其中包括weather.com和Georgetown University in Qatar等相当大的网站。我无法找到关于多站点的任何具体案例研究(可能因为在不给开发人员部分隐私的情况下记录多个网站会有点困难)但是有{{3}我会推荐。
如果没有项目的更多细节,很难就你想要完成的事情提出建议。